The cheapest way to get from Cockenzie and Port Seton to Berwick-upon-Tweed is to bus which costs £6 - £10 and takes 3h 8m.
The fastest way to get from Cockenzie and Port Seton to Berwick-upon-Tweed is to drive which takes 50 min and costs £11 - £17.
No, there is no direct bus from Cockenzie and Port Seton to Berwick-upon-Tweed station. However, there are services departing from Park Road and arriving at Berwick station via Market Street and Railway Station.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 3h 8m.
The distance between Cockenzie and Port Seton and Berwick-upon-Tweed is 69 miles. The road distance is 47 miles.
The best way to get from Cockenzie and Port Seton to Berwick-upon-Tweed without a car is to line 26 bus and train which takes 2h 8m and costs £6 - £21.
It takes approximately 2h 8m to get from Cockenzie and Port Seton to Berwick-upon-Tweed, including transfers.
Cockenzie and Port Seton to Berwick-upon-Tweed bus services, operated by East Coast Buses, depart from Market Street station.
Cockenzie and Port Seton to Berwick-upon-Tweed bus services, operated by East Coast Buses, arrive at Railway Station.
Yes, the driving distance between Cockenzie and Port Seton to Berwick-upon-Tweed is 47 miles. It takes approximately 50 min to drive from Cockenzie and Port Seton to Berwick-upon-Tweed.
